The Catholic League contest between Brother Martin and Archbishop Rummel will air live Saturday night on WGSO 990AM and at WGSO.com.

The play-by-play set for 7 p.m. from Mike Miley Stadium. The game was originally scheduled for Kirsch-Rooney Stadium but has been moved to the Metairie facility, which has a turf infield.

WGSO Sports Director Ken Trahan will have the call of the game while coach Danny Riehm will provide analysis.

The Crusaders are 18-5 and 4-3 in District 9-5A, heading into a district battle Friday afternoon with Holy Cross. Brother Martin is third in the Division I power ratings.

The Raiders are 15-9 and 2-4 in league play. Rummel is currently seventh in the Division I power ratings.
